Sufjan calls his 50 states project, “Such a Joke”

Courtesy: Pitchfork It has now been more than four years since Sufjan Stevens released Illinois, the second album in his proposed 50 States project. Sufjan had claimed that he was going to release an album in honor of every one of our United States. But at this rate, unless he picked up the pace drastically, […]

Sufjan Stevens to tour with BQE screenings

Courtesy: Pitchfork The BQE, Sufjan Stevens’ moderately insane CD/DVD/comic book/View-Master reel dedication to Brooklyn’s most consistently clogged highway, is out now. But watching the DVD at home, it’s tough to get the same kind of communal charge that you might get from watching the film with a whole crowd of people. And there’s not much […]
